§ 13-8-103 — Review of plans for installation or replacement of security gates or barriers
Tennessee·Title 13
The following authorities, as applicable, shall be responsible for reviewing all plans for the installation or replacement of security gates or barriers at gated facilities or communities to ensure that each gated facility or community complies with this chapter:
(1)The regional planning commission, created pursuant to chapter 3 of this title;
(2)The municipal planning commission designated as a regional planning commission, created pursuant to chapter 3 of this title;
(3)A community planning commission, created pursuant to chapter 3 of this title;
(4)The municipal planning commission, created pursuant to chapter 4 of this title;
